The English language has a complex linguistic structure, with a vast vocabulary and flexible grammar. It has borrowed words from numerous languages, including Latin, Greek, French, and many others, making it a unique and expressive language. For example, Oxford English Dictionary is a renowned reference work that documents the history and development of the English language. Additionally, Merriam-Webster is another prominent dictionary that provides insights into the English language.

Some critics argue that English has become a dominant language, threatening the survival of minority languages and cultures. Others argue that English is a language of imperialism, imposed on colonized countries as a tool of cultural domination. However, many organizations, such as UNESCO, are working to promote linguistic diversity and support the development of minority languages. For example, Endangered Languages Project is an initiative that aims to preserve and promote endangered languages.
